Its the last round of the US Teen World Challenge and I started on 10 I'm 1 over going into hole 14 and know that I need to hit it close to have a chance at birdie. But all along the left side of the green is water and short. Its 189 to the center of the green and 170 to the front of the green. The pins in the front of the green so I decided to hit a easy 6 iron because I hit my 6 180. I made a smooth swing and the ball was tracking from the second I hit it. When it landed it was about an inch from the pin then bounced up about 3 ft off the pin and went straight down into the hole. I ended up shooting 72 even par at Pinehurst #4.
